Output 82573213f12396e17ec6e84282d3a125593dc7f4c933dd3cedd3a63020d74b57:0

value
16400902
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c8fc4342bdeb2c7c377d084a063a96ab0e3b111b OP_EQUALVERIFY OP_CHECKSIG
address
1KKiLtXNeGMYQAaxWLAF8qPszP76Y749mw
transaction
82573213f12396e17ec6e84282d3a125593dc7f4c933dd3cedd3a63020d74b57
spent
true